About The School

Exeter House School is an all-through Education Provision (EP) for children and young people (CYP) with severe or profound and multiple learning difficulties (PMLD) and complex needs. We are a supportive and nurturing community for CYP, aged 2‑19. Rated Good by Ofsted (Jun 23).

Role Overview

Under the guidance and direction of the Behaviour Support Lead, you will work to effectively support a student on a one‑to‑one basis with positive behaviour strategies, including a trauma‑informed approach. This role is part of the Brunel Academies Trust community, providing full training and support.

Responsibilities

  • Provide one‑to‑one behaviour support to a student.
  • Implement positive behaviour strategies aligned with a trauma‑informed approach.
  • Collaborate with the Behaviour Support Lead and multidisciplinary team.
  • Maintain accurate records of behaviour interventions and progress.
